MOTOROLA mc68ec030 技术的 数据 5
这 acu 包含 二 进入 控制 寄存器 那 是 使用 至定义 记忆部分 ranging 在 大小
从 16 mbytes 至 2 gbytes 各自. 各自 段 是 definable 在 条款 的地址,读/写进入,和
函数 代号. 各自 段 能 是marked 作cacheable 或者 非 cacheable 至 控制cacheaccesses
至 那 记忆 空间.
程序编制 模型
作 显示 在 这 程序编制 模型 (看 计算数量 3和 4),这 mc68ec030有 1632-位 一般-
目的 寄存器, 一个 32-位 程序 计数器, 二 32-位 supervisor 堆栈 pointers,一个16-位状态 寄存器,
一个 32-位 vector根基寄存器,二 3-位 alternate函数 代号 寄存器,二32-位 cache处理
(地址 和控制) 寄存器,和 二32-位 transparent 转变 寄存器. 寄存器 d0–d7 是
使用 作 数据 寄存器为位和位地方 (1 至 32 位),字节 (8位), 文字 (16 位),长-文字 (32位), 和
四方形-文字 (64位)行动. 寄存器 a0–a6和这 用户, 中断,和 主控堆栈pointers 是
地址 寄存器 那 将 是 使用 作 软件堆栈 pointers 或者根基 地址寄存器. 在 增加, the
地址 寄存器 将 是 使用 为 文字 和 长-文字 行动. 所有 16一般-目的 寄存器 (d0–
d7, a0–a7) 能 是 使用 作 index 寄存器.
31 1516 0
31 1516 0
31 0
0
7
D0
D1
D2
D3
D4
D5
D6
D7
A0
A1
A2
A3
A4
A5
A6
A7
(usp)
PC
CCR
数据
寄存器
地址
寄存器
用户 堆栈
POINTER
情况 代号
寄存器
程序
计数器
78
15
0
31 1516 0
8
图示 3. 用户 程序编制 模型
F
r
e
e
s
c
一个
l
e
S
e
m
i
c
o
n
d
u
c
t
o
r
,
I
freescale 半导体, 公司
为 更多 信息 在 这个 产品,
go 至: www.freescale.com
n
c
.
.
.